Understanding the Cultural Context

Vietnamese women often blend modern fashion with subtle nods to tradition. Whether you’re wearing a sleek áo dài for a formal dinner or a stylish blouse for a casual stroll, the key is balance.

Why cultural awareness matters

  • It shows respect for family expectations.
  • It signals that you value your heritage.
  • It helps you feel authentic, which boosts confidence.

Many Vietnamese families still cherish the áo dài as a symbol of elegance. However, younger generations also love contemporary pieces like high‑waist jeans, soft knit sweaters, and minimalist dresses. The trick is to pick items that feel true to you while keeping the setting in mind.

Building Your Outfit Foundations

Before you add the final touches, start with a solid base. Choose clothing that fits well, flatters your shape, and suits the venue.

1. Choose the right silhouette

  • A‑line dresses – Flattering for most body types, especially when paired with a subtle print.
  • Tailored trousers – Perfect for a modern look; pair with a silk blouse for a touch of elegance.
  • Midi skirts – Offer a modest yet fashionable vibe, ideal for both daytime and evening dates.

2. Pick a color palette that works

Vietnamese culture loves red for luck, but you don’t have to wear it head‑to‑toe. Consider these combinations:

  • Soft pastels (peach, mint) for a fresh, approachable feel.
  • Earth tones (olive, beige) for a grounded, natural look.
  • Classic black or navy for a timeless, sophisticated vibe.

3. Mind the fabric

Cotton and linen keep you cool in the humid summer months, while cashmere and wool blends add warmth during the cooler Christmas season.

Accessorizing with Purpose

Accessories can turn a simple outfit into a statement. Choose pieces that reflect your personality without overwhelming the look.

Essential accessories for a first date

Delicate gold or silver jewelry – A thin necklace or small hoop earrings add subtle sparkle.
A structured handbag – Opt for a medium‑size bag in a neutral color; it looks polished and is practical.
A classic watch – Signals punctuality and attention to detail.

Avoid overly flashy items that might distract from conversation. Remember, the goal is to let your personality shine, not your bling.

Footwear: Comfort Meets Style

Your shoes will carry you through the entire date, so comfort is just as important as style.

Choosing the right pair

  • Low‑heeled pumps – Offer elegance without the pain of high heels.
  • Stylish flats – Ballet flats or loafers work well for a relaxed coffee date.
  • Ankle boots – Ideal for a winter outing, especially at a Christmas market.

Make sure the shoes are broken in before the big day. Nothing ruins confidence faster than sore feet.

Putting It All Together: A Sample Outfit

Let’s create a complete look for a Christmas‑time first date at a cozy tea house in Hanoi.

  • Top: Soft cream silk blouse with subtle lace trim.
  • Bottom: High‑waist, navy midi skirt that sways gently when you walk.
  • Shoes: Low‑heeled burgundy pumps that add a pop of color.
  • Accessories: Thin gold necklace, a small leather crossbody bag, and a classic silver watch.
  • Outerwear: Light camel coat to keep you warm in the evening chill.

This ensemble balances modern style with a hint of traditional modesty, making you feel both comfortable and elegant.

FAQ

Q: How can I make sure my outfit isn’t too formal for a casual date?
A: Choose relaxed fabrics like cotton or jersey and avoid overly ornate details. Pair a simple dress with casual sneakers for a laid‑back vibe.

Q: What should I avoid wearing on a first date?
A: Steer clear of clothing with large logos, overly revealing cuts, or anything that makes you feel uncomfortable.

Q: How can I incorporate Vietnamese cultural elements without looking costume‑like?
A: Use subtle touches—like a small embroidered motif on a blouse or a traditional pattern on a scarf—rather than a full áo dài unless the event calls for it.

Q: Is it okay to wear bright colors on a first date?
A: Yes, as long as the color suits your skin tone and the setting. A splash of red can be lucky, but balance it with neutrals.
